Maryland • Mei 29, 2012Star-Spangled Site: Among the many exhibits are paintings, prints, and artifacts from the Battle for Baltimore, including the earliest original manuscript of the words to our national anthem.

Naptown . • Januari 30, 2012The Irish Shrine and Railroad Workers Museum celebrates the history of the immense Irish presence in Southwest Baltimore City in the late 1840's.
